Francis Chou has been an institutional investor in Kartoon Studios, Inc (TOON) since 2022 Q2. According to 2026 Q1 report, Francis Chou doesn't hold any shares. The fund/company first acquired TOON in 2022 Q2, initially purchasing 34,130 shares. Since the initial investment, Chou Associates Management has made 1 more transaction in this position.

When did Francis Chou exit their TOON position?

Francis Chou no longer holds Kartoon Studios, Inc (TOON). They sold off their entire position in 2022 Q4, closing out an investment that began in 2022 Q2.

When did Francis Chou first invest in TOON?

Francis Chou first invested in Kartoon Studios, Inc (TOON) in 2022 Q2 at the reported quarter-end price of $7.56 per share, acquiring 34,130 shares in their initial purchase.

What is Francis Chou's average cost basis for TOON?

Based on historical transaction data, Francis Chou's estimated cost basis for Kartoon Studios, Inc (TOON) is approximately $7.56 per share. This represents their average reported price* across all buy transactions.
